
Разработка сайта: что нужно знать сразу
Хотите собрать сайт, но не знаете, с чего начать? Откровенно – всё проще, чем кажется. Главное – четкий план и набор нужных инструментов. Дальше будет пошаговый разбор, который поможет собрать сайт без лишних головных болей.
Что нужно для разработки сайта?
Первый блок – техническая база. Вам понадобится домен (адрес сайта) и хостинг (место, где «живет» ваш код). На рынке есть недорогие варианты, но выбирайте провайдера с хорошей поддержкой и быстрым SSL. Если вы только тестируете идеи, проще взять бесплатный хостинг или развёртывание в облаке типа Netlify.
Второй блок – стек технологий. Для большинства проектов хватает тройки: HTML, CSS и JavaScript. HTML формирует структуру, CSS отвечает за внешний вид, а JavaScript оживляет страницы. Если планируете динамику, добавьте фреймворк: React, Vue или Angular. Они ускоряют работу, но требуют базовой настройки.
Третий блок – система управления контентом (CMS) или конструктор. Если сайт‑визитка, часто хватает WordPress или Tilda: минимум кода, готовые шаблоны, простая админка. Для интернет‑магазина лучше рассмотреть Shopify или WooCommerce. А если нужен полностью уникальный интерфейс, пора писать код с нуля, используя фреймворки и сборщики типа Vite или Webpack.
Как выбрать подходящую платформу?
Определите цель сайта: продажа товаров, блог, корпоративный портал или портфолио. Для блога WordPress – золотой стандарт: множество плагинов, SEO‑дружелюбные темы. Для онлайн‑продаж выбирайте платформы с готовыми платежными модулями (Shopify, Magento) – экономите время на интеграции.
Учтите ваш уровень навыков. Если вы только начали, лучше конструкторы типа Tilda или Wix: перетаскиваете блоки, не пишете код. Если вам нужен контроль над каждым элементом, переходите к фреймворкам и пишите вручную. Не забывайте про поддержку и сообщество – чем больше людей используют технологию, тем проще найти ответы на вопросы.
Не забывайте про SEO с самого начала. Поставьте чистые URL, подключите sitemap и robots.txt, оптимизируйте изображения. Большинство CMS умеют генерировать эти файлы автоматически, но в кастомных проектах их нужно добавить вручную.
И наконец, тестируйте сайт на разных устройствах. Адаптивный дизайн – это не опция, а обязательство. С помощью Chrome DevTools легко проверять, как выглядит ваш ресурс на мобильных, планшетах и десктопах.
Подытоживая: план, домен, хостинг, стек технологий и правильный выбор платформы – все это фундамент для успешной разработки сайта. Следуйте этим рекомендациям, и ваш проект будет работать быстро, выглядеть профессионально и привлекать посетителей.


Как создать сайт самому: пошаговое руководство без лишних сложностей

Где брать заказы на разработку сайта? Узнай, как находить новых клиентов
